Carpenter's Auto Accident: Amputated Fingertip Leads to $500,000 Settlement

Client's Case

A carpenter involved in an auto crash sustained an amputated fingertip on his non-dominant hand with scarring of the arm.  The case settled before pre-trial depositions.
